在科技飞速发展的今天,人工智能已经成为了我们生活中不可或缺的一部分。而深度学习作为人工智能领域的一颗璀璨明珠,正以其独特的魅力改变着我们的世界。那么,深度学习究竟是如何让机器像人一样思考的呢?本文将带您揭开深度学习的神秘面纱。
深度学习的起源与发展
深度学习是机器学习的一个分支,它模仿了人脑的神经网络结构,通过多层神经网络对数据进行自动特征提取和分类。深度学习的起源可以追溯到20世纪40年代,但直到近年来,随着计算能力的提升和大数据的涌现,深度学习才真正迎来了它的春天。
深度学习的起源
深度学习的起源可以追溯到1943年,心理学家Warren McCulloch和数学家Walter Pitts提出了人工神经网络的概念。然而,由于当时计算能力的限制,这一想法并未得到广泛应用。
深度学习的发展
20世纪80年代,反向传播算法(Backpropagation)的提出为深度学习的发展奠定了基础。然而,由于数据量和计算能力的限制,深度学习的发展一直较为缓慢。
直到21世纪初,随着GPU等计算设备的出现,深度学习开始进入快速发展阶段。特别是2012年,AlexNet在ImageNet竞赛中取得优异成绩,标志着深度学习时代的到来。
深度学习的工作原理
深度学习的工作原理是通过多层神经网络对数据进行特征提取和分类。以下是深度学习的基本步骤:
数据预处理
在进行深度学习之前,需要对数据进行预处理,包括数据清洗、归一化等操作。这一步骤的目的是提高模型的训练效果。
构建神经网络
神经网络由多个神经元组成,每个神经元负责处理一部分数据。在深度学习中,通常使用多层神经网络,每一层都对数据进行特征提取。
训练过程
在训练过程中,神经网络通过不断调整权重和偏置,使模型能够更好地拟合数据。这一过程通常需要大量的计算资源。
验证和测试
在训练完成后,需要对模型进行验证和测试,以确保其具有良好的泛化能力。
深度学习的应用
深度学习在各个领域都有广泛的应用,以下是一些典型的应用场景:
图像识别
深度学习在图像识别领域取得了显著的成果,如图像分类、目标检测等。
语音识别
深度学习在语音识别领域也取得了突破性的进展,如图像语音合成、语音识别等。
自然语言处理
深度学习在自然语言处理领域也有广泛的应用,如图像语音合成、语音识别等。
医疗诊断
深度学习在医疗诊断领域也有一定的应用,如肿瘤检测、病变识别等。
深度学习的挑战与展望
尽管深度学习取得了显著的成果,但仍然面临着一些挑战:
数据量与计算资源
深度学习需要大量的数据和高性能的计算设备,这对于一些小型企业和个人来说是一个挑战。
模型的可解释性
深度学习模型通常被认为是“黑箱”,其内部机制难以解释。这给模型的推广和应用带来了一定的困扰。
道德与伦理问题
随着深度学习在各个领域的应用,道德与伦理问题也逐渐凸显。例如,在人脸识别领域,如何保护个人隐私就是一个重要问题。
未来,深度学习的发展将更加注重以下几个方面:
可解释性
提高深度学习模型的可解释性,使其在各个领域的应用更加可靠。
模型压缩与优化
通过模型压缩和优化,降低深度学习的计算成本,使其在资源受限的环境中也能得到应用。
跨领域应用
深度学习将在更多领域得到应用,如生物医学、金融等。
总之,深度学习作为人工智能领域的一颗璀璨明珠,正以其独特的魅力改变着我们的世界。相信在不久的将来,深度学习将为我们带来更多惊喜。
